Output 5266115355d66a7213e5e486aec8829b448bea04d79231c788f0d8d3f7145134:16

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c6a69fbe2e20280546f1cfba84e54f07465219001a7aa5aa69c8e2981a90e3c8
address
bc1pc6nfl03wyq5q23h3e7agfe20qar9yxgqrfa2t2nfer3fsx5su0yqksr3nn
transaction
5266115355d66a7213e5e486aec8829b448bea04d79231c788f0d8d3f7145134
spent
true